Home services is a speed game. A homeowner with no heat, a active leak, or storm damage calls three companies. The first to answer with a real human (or human-quality AI) voice wins the truck roll. Yet most shops still rely on office staff who clock out at 5pm, voicemail after hours, and SMS follow-up that happens 'when we get a chance.'
The after-hours emergency leak
Roughly 40–60% of HVAC and plumbing emergency calls happen outside standard office hours — when most small shops have no live answer.
One missed emergency job averages $350–$1,200 in revenue. Three missed after-hours calls per week = $54,000–$187,000/year walking to competitors who answered.
Speed-to-lead on paid traffic
LSA, Angi, HomeAdvisor, and Meta leads are sold to multiple contractors simultaneously. Response time is the entire competitive advantage.
Firms that respond within 5 minutes convert up to 21× more leads than those waiting 30+ minutes (Lead Response Management study). At $75–$150 per lead, slow response is burning ad budget.
Office overhead that can't scale seasonally
Peak season demands 3× call volume. Hiring seasonal CSRs means recruiting, training, and layoffs — every year.
One full-time CSR = $35,000–$45,000/year + benefits. AI handles unlimited concurrent calls for a predictable monthly fee with no seasonal hiring cycle.
Unworked CRM & past customers
Tune-ups, maintenance plans, and storm follow-ups sit in ServiceTitan, Housecall Pro, or Jobber — uncontacted because the office is drowning in new leads.
Reactivating 500 past customers at 15% booking rate × $400 average ticket = $30,000 in revenue from data you already own.
